PITTSFORD TOWNSHIP, MI (WTVB) A motorcycle crash over the weekend claimed the lives of two people.
Around 3:52 p.m. Saturday, troopers from the Michigan State Police Jackson Post responded to a single-motorcycle crash on Meridian Road north of Beecher Road in Pittsford Township.
Preliminary investigation, which included witness statements, indicates that a 59-year-old man from Manitou Beach was operating a 2005 Harley-Davidson motorcycle traveling northbound on Meridian Road. The motorcycle was also occupied by a 60-year-old female passenger from Hudson.
According to witnesses, the motorcycle attempted to pass another vehicle, crossing over the centerline. When the rider observed oncoming traffic, he swerved to avoid a collision and entered the ditch along the southbound lane. The motorcycle struck a hole and overturned, ejecting both occupants. Neither subject was wearing a helmet.
Motorists stopped to render aid and began CPR and first aid until EMS arrived. Despite life-saving efforts by emergency personnel, both individuals were pronounced deceased at the scene.
Several witnesses reported that prior to the crash, the motorcycle had been observed traveling at a high rate of speed, weaving between vehicles, and passing in no-passing zones. Alcohol is suspected to be a factor in the crash.
The investigation remains ongoing. Troopers were assisted at the scene by Hudson Fire and EMS and the Hillsdale County Sheriff’s Office.
